Bevara introduces a new way to preserve your digital data. The Bevara solution leaves your data untouched i.e. there is never any loss due to format conversion or need to do format migration. Preserved ‘bvr’ files are readable anytime/anywhere by design. The Bevara solution relies on open-source bricks that guarantee non-obsolescence of your data.


The Bevara solution is made of two parts:

  1. Bevara Preserve: a tool to create ‘bvr’ archive files from digital data. A free 30-day trial is available.
  2. Bevara Access: a free tool to extract and play your preserved data and metadata from the bvr files.
